Profile Summary
NIPPON KANRYU INDUSTRY CO.,LTD. is a Japan-based company engaged in construction business, disaster prevention and safety business, as well as chemicals business. The Company operates through three business segments. The Construction segment is engaged in the construction of traffic safety facilities, slopes and environmental maintenance work, as well as the sale of materials related to construction. The Disaster Prevention and Safety segment is engaged in the sale of disaster prevention products and safety products. The Chemicals segment is engaged in the manufacture and sale of insoluble sulfur and environmental type natural grass paving materials.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
